February Weather in Westkapelle, Netherlands

Last updated: August 27, 2025

February in Westkapelle, Netherlands presents a diverse range of weather experiences. With maximum temperatures reaching 16°C (61°F) and an average of 6°C (43°F), the month can swing from mild to chilly, while minimum temperatures may drop to -6°C (21°F). Rainfall is frequent, with around 64 mm (2.5 in) recorded over 12 days, contributing to a humid atmosphere with an average humidity level of 89%. February Precipitation in Westkapelle

In February, Westkapelle experiences a modest dip in precipitation with 64 mm (2.5 in) recorded over 12 days of rain. Compared to January’s 69 mm (2.7 in), February’s rainfall signifies a slight easing as winter transitions into early spring. February Humidity in Westkapelle

In February, Westkapelle experiences a modest drop in humidity to 89%, continuing the trend of high moisture levels characteristic of the winter months. Following January’s peak at 91%, this slight decrease signals a gradual transition towards spring. Humidity levels further decline in March to 87%, yet the lingering coolness of winter keeps the air relatively damp. As the year progresses, we see a consistent trend of decreasing humidity, with April and May dipping to 85% and 82%, respectively. February Winds in Westkapelle

In February, the winds in Westkapelle remain steady, with an average speed of 5.9 m/s (13 mph), mirroring January's breezy conditions. This consistency hints at a tranquil yet invigorating atmosphere, ideal for embracing the crisp winter air. As spring approaches, the wind speed begins a gradual decline, dropping to 5.5 m/s (12 mph) in March and continuing toward gentler breezes through the following months. Notably, June ushers in the calmest period at just 3.8 m/s (9 mph), while the winds eventually pick up again in the cooler autumn months.
